140. Summarize how classical conditioning is achieved.

ANSWER: Classical conditioning involves learning an association between two stimuli. It makes use of a pre-existing reflexive response. For example, a puff of air into the eye causes a blink. The puff of air is the unconditioned stimulus (US) and the blink is the unconditioned response (UR). A different, neutral stimulus (NS) such as a tone is presented in conjunction with the US. After several combinations, the US can be withdrawn and the blink is elicited by the tone alone. At this point, the tone is the conditioned stimulus (CS) and the blink is the conditioned response (CR).

141. Distinguish between the different schedules of reinforcement.

ANSWER:
Under continuous reinforcement, every occurrence of a targeted behavior results in a reinforcement. For example, the rat in the Skinner box is reinforced with one food pellet every time it presses the lever. Learning occurs quickly under continuous reinforcement, but extinction also occurs quickly. With a fixed-ratio schedule of reinforcement, the reinforcer is given after a predetermined number of responses is made. For example, under a FR-3 schedule, the rat in the Skinner box receives a food pellet after every third bar press. A variable-ratio schedule occurs when the number of correct responses required for the reinforcement varies around some predetermined number. For example, under a VR-5 schedule, the rat in the Skinner box may have to press the lever 8 times to get a reinforcement on one occasion, but on another occasion the first bar press results in a reinforcement. Over a large number of trials, the required number of bar presses averages to 5. Variable-ratio schedules usually produce a very high, steady rate of responding, and are resistant to extinction. Under a fixed-interval schedule, reinforcement is given for the first correct response after a fixed amount of time has passed. For example, under a FI-15 schedule, the rat in a Skinner box will receive a food pellet for the first bar press after a 15-second timer has elapsed. The fixed-interval schedules frequently produced a “scalloped” response pattern, in which the frequency of responses drop after a reinforcement is given, then increase near the end of the interval. Elderly people sometimes display this pattern of behavior when checking the mail. They sometimes watch for the letter carrier and check their mailboxes several times as the time for mail delivery approaches, but once the letter carrier has come, they stop checking the mail until it is almost time for the next day’s delivery. In a variable­interval schedule, the amount of time that must pass before a behavior results in a reinforcement is
allowed to vary from occasion to occasion. For example, a VI-30 schedule means that the period of time between reinforcements varies around an average of 30 seconds. On some trials the interval will be shorter, on others it will be longer. VI schedules
tend to produce slow, steady response rates, and tend to be more resistant to extinction than behaviors that are reinforced on a fixed-interval schedule.

142. Summarize the three types of cognitive learning.

ANSWER: One type of cognitive learning is insight learning. This is the type of learning that occurs when one mentally works through a problem until the correct answer suddenly becomes apparent. This is sometimes referred to as “Aha!” learning. Another type is latent learning. This occurs when there is learning, but the organism does not necessarily display the learning when it occurs. At some later point when reinforcement for the response is introduced, the learning is demonstrated. Modeling (also called vicarious conditioning or observational learning) occurs when an organism learns by observing and imitating others.

143. List 7 steps for using praise effectively with children.

ANSWER: First, the adult should have good non-verbal communication by making eye contact with the child and smiling when giving praise. Second, physical contact should be combined with verbal praise. Third, adults should be very specific about the desired behavior that was accomplished and not speak in vague terms. Fourth, avoid the use of empty flattery. Fifth, adults should praise the effort rather than the outcome. Sixth, adults should avoid using the same words every time praise is being used; otherwise, the praise will lose its appeal. Finally, praise should not be followed by some related criticism (e.g. You did well, but…).
